To be honest, that kind of stuff (audio navigation entertainment system) is 'never' covered by extended warranty. Especially a button popping off, because it was probably caused by the 'user' (obviously the past owner) to begin with. They clearly badly dealt with the situation, but don't worry too much for future mechanical failure. Takes some time to read what's covered and not, salemans and f&I are not to be trusted with their sale pitch and fancy words. I'd put the blame on the dealer itself more then the warranty you bought.
